Sales Manager Role:

  • Lead and oversee a busy sales department—including Sales Executives, the Business Manager, and administrative team members—reporting directly to the General Manager
  • Manage the team to deliver a seamless sales process while maintaining close customer engagement throughout the vehicle purchase journey
  • Ensure adherence to dealership and manufacturer standards, including compliance with FCA and financial regulations
  • Set and exceed targets for unit sales, finance penetration, and additional aftermarket products
  • Coach, develop, and mentor the sales team, using structured training and performance management to boost individual and team effectiveness

Sales Manager Requirements:

  • Minimum 2 years’ experience as a Sales Manager or General Sales Manager within a successful car dealership environment
  • Full UK driving licence
  • Self-motivated, driven, and passionate about leadership and team success in a fast-paced, target-driven environment

How to prepare for a job interview at Octane Recruitment

Know Your Numbers

As a Sales Manager, you'll need to demonstrate your understanding of sales metrics. Brush up on key performance indicators like unit sales, finance penetration, and aftermarket products. Be ready to discuss how you've exceeded targets in the past and what strategies you used to achieve those results.

Showcase Your Leadership Style

This role requires strong leadership skills, so think about how you can convey your coaching and mentoring abilities. Prepare examples of how you've developed your team in previous roles, and be ready to discuss your approach to motivating a sales team in a fast-paced environment.

Understand the Customer Journey

Familiarise yourself with the vehicle purchase journey and how to enhance customer engagement throughout. Be prepared to share your insights on creating a positive customer-focused environment and how you've successfully managed customer relationships in the past.
